Spice model syntax - diyAudio
Go Back   Home > Forums > General Interest > Everything Else

Everything Else Anything related to audio / video / electronics etc) BUT remember- we have many new forums where your thread may now fit! .... Parts, Equipment & Tools, Construction Tips, Software Tools......

Please consider donating to help us continue to serve you.

Ads on/off / Custom Title / More PMs / More album space / Advanced printing & mass image saving
Reply
 
Thread Tools Search this Thread
Old 4th January 2004, 10:11 PM   #1
Netlist is offline Netlist  Belgium
diyAudio Moderator Emeritus
 
Netlist's Avatar
 
Join Date: Jan 2003
Default Spice model syntax

Most libraries come with a bunch of bundled models, all starting with
.subckt and ending with .end.
In between, the model is defined and all odd numbers seem to correspond to the pinout given in the .subckt line.

On the first line we see .SUBCKT (Device) 1 2 3 33 31 4 5 6 7 36 37
Lines starting with a star, meaning a comment. This I know.
What do these numbers stand for? They correspond with pin numbers of the IC, but why not
1 2 3 4 5 6 7 8 and so on?
All the other lines are not very straightforward too, so could someone please explain?
A small extraction of the whole model:
D2 15 6 DD
C3 6 7 2.20E-11
G3 15 7 15 6 4.06E+00
R7 7 15 1E3
D3 7 16 DD
V1 18 16 5.70E+00
D4 17 7 DD
V2 17 19 5.70E+00
Also the lines with . MODEL at the end are not the most obvious to read.
Again a small example:
.MODEL DD D(CJO=0.1PF IS=1E-17)
.MODEL DL D(CJO=3PF IS=1E-13)
.MODEL QI1 NPN (BF=2.29E+03 IS=8E-16)
.MODEL QI2 NPN (BF=1.63E+03 IS=9.54E-16)

Itís difficult to give the full model, all are copyrighted.
It would be helpful if someone could give the basic rules of the syntax.

Thanks

/Hugo
  Reply With Quote
Old 4th January 2004, 11:08 PM   #2
diyAudio Member
 
Join Date: Oct 2002
Location: pittsboro, NC
I'm not an expert but here goes..........
At a guess, the numbering scheme you refer to started out as a simple model (for example an early op-amp) that got improved to where the new model kept most of the old models numbers and the improvements were added in, hence the 123 33 31 456.
(if I write a spice model I find it helps me to use 1-9 for inputs, 20 - 29 for outs, maybe 30-39 for another section.....)

The "D" stands for diode, "R" for resistor, "C" for capacitor.

the MODEL DD D( -- is a standard Diode model but the CJO parameter is 0.1pF instead of whatever the standard value is.
(CJO= zero-bias junction capacitance)

Have you been to:
http://www.ecircuitcenter.com/
or here,look on left for Transistors and Diodes:
http://bwrc.eecs.berkeley.edu/Classe...ements_fr.html
  Reply With Quote
Old 5th January 2004, 08:04 AM   #3
Netlist is offline Netlist  Belgium
diyAudio Moderator Emeritus
 
Netlist's Avatar
 
Join Date: Jan 2003
Thanks crown,
I'll have a closer look there.

/Hugo
  Reply With Quote

Reply


Hide this!Advertise here!
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Help With 6v6 Spice Model porcatroya Tubes / Valves 0 5th May 2008 07:41 AM
SPICE model of Leach Amp frckid Solid State 2 8th December 2005 01:51 PM
SPICE model Prune Parts 6 16th October 2004 04:22 PM
Spice model doigtee Tubes / Valves 6 12th July 2003 12:42 PM
Spice model for LED? G Solid State 5 14th September 2002 04:33 AM


New To Site? Need Help?

All times are GMT. The time now is 02:45 AM.


vBulletin Optimisation provided by vB Optimise (Pro) - vBulletin Mods & Addons Copyright © 2014 DragonByte Technologies Ltd.
Copyright ©1999-2014 diyAudio

Content Relevant URLs by vBSEO 3.3.2